Forbidden City International Photo Exhibition

On October 1, 2004, the Forbidden City International Photography Exhibition opened in Beijing's Palace Museum. Its theme "dialogue among civilizations," the exhibition comprises 300 photos by 40 renowned international and Chinese photographers. It was a prelude to the ongoing twelve-month 80th anniversary celebrations of the founding of the Palace Museum.

During the period the exhibition is open, the Palace Museum will hold slide show evenings and international photography forums. The celebrated photographers in attendance will stage a three-day photography activity, and their works are to be published in an album entitled "Forbidden City: Dialogue Among Civilizations."
